Of my 2 Leica 90mm lenses the Leica 90mm f4 Macro-Elmar-M is both the most sharp and the smallest. Although not a true macro lens the Leica Elmar 90mm is still great for macro lens portrait photos being both a short telephoto lens and sharp. In this video I share digital 90mm photos using my Leica M240 and Leica CL mirrorless and some film scans shot with a Leica M3 camera. The Leica Macro Elmar 90mm lens is a collapsible design making it a very compact lens design and a perfect Leica lens for travel photography.

Macro lenses with modest aperture are allways sharper than any other type of lenses (but some super telephoto lenses can sometimes be as sharp). Leica design their macro lenses to perform good down to halfsize 1:2 and at the same time perform very good at medium and long distance, that means that Leicas macro lenses can be used for allround purpose photography, but if you need the best macro lens performance you need a zeiss or another brand macro lens tht focus down to 1:1 full lifesize and which are designed to do best in macro. I use a Leica macro lens for macro, portrait, landscape and street plus anything else in photography :)
